Public EV charging stations remain scarce in Hamelin Pool itself, with no confirmed facilities within a 20km radius. This makes home charging particularly important for residents. Visitors planning longer journeys should note that the nearest major charging hubs likely begin over 200km away in Geraldton or Carnarvon. While networks like Chargefox and Evie Networks dominate regional WA routes, their infrastructure hasn’t yet reached this UNESCO Heritage-listed shoreline.

For Hamelin Pool’s EV owners, charging compatibility is straightforward. Most vehicles here use CCS2 or Type 2 (Mennekes) connectors, including popular models like the Hyundai Ioniq 6 (614km range) and Genesis G80 BEV (520km range). The town’s growing fleet of plug-in hybrids, such as the Land Rover Range Rover Sport PHEV, also benefit from these standards. CHAdeMO compatibility remains rare, mainly relevant for older Nissan Leaf models.

Solar power shines as Hamelin Pool’s charging superpower. With 21.70MJ/m²/day of solar radiation – equivalent to 6.03kW/m²/day – residents can harness abundant clean energy. A typical 6.6kW solar system here generates about 30kWh daily, enough to fully charge a Hyundai Ioniq 6 every two days. Over a year, this could save $800-$1,200 compared to grid electricity, while avoiding 4-6 tonnes of CO2 emissions.

For optimal solar charging, consider:

  • Timing daytime charging sessions to match solar production
  • Installing a smart charger that prioritises solar energy
  • Pairing batteries with larger solar systems for evening charging
